    Is Cobia® free?
    Cobia Unified Network Platform™ (UNP) is free to use in your business, school, and home network infrastructure. There are certain premium modules that are available for purchase. However, the platform and accompanying modules in the download are free.

    Leading resellers, ISVs, and hardware companies can utilize our commercial licensing and partner programs to bring Cobia to their customers.

    Is Cobia easy to install?
    Installing Cobia is simple. Everything you need to use Cobia in your network right now is included; all Cobia software, the pre-secured operating system and other necessary software. All you add is off-the-shelf Intel/AMD-based hardware and you can have Cobia up and running in just a few minutes.

    The Cobia platform has been tested and certified by VMware as an official virtual appliance. This means that Cobia is ready-to-run on any virtual machine, and tested by the VMware Certification Lab for stability, compliance with best practices, security, and comprehensive user resources.

    Can I use Off-the-shelf commercial/commodity hardware?
    Cobia users can take advantage of the latest Intel/AMD hardware advances such as multi-core processors and high speed PCI-Express bus at off-the-shelf hardware prices. With Cobia, upgrades can be as simple as adding more memory, upgrading the processor or installing Cobia on the latest computer hardware from your favorite hardware manufacturer.

    What is a plug-n-play modular architecture?
    This means that network and security functions are placed in the network where you need them, rather than living with the limitations of all-in-one hardware appliances. Install and move Cobia's plug-n-play modules whenever and wherever you need them.

    Can I run a single module, or do I have to run all of them?
    You are able to run as many or as few modules as you like. You may have one, two, three, or all of the modules running on a box or VMware instance. You may run different modules spread out over several boxes as well. Flexibility is one of the key traits of the Cobia UNP.

    Is Cobia community open source?
    All Cobia source code is provided for you to be able to inspect, customize, extend, innovate, and develop new modules. You can also use Cobia without ever touching and code. Source code allows for transparency that fixed appliances don't provide. Security professionals want to know what software is running and if it is configured securely. With Cobia, everything is visible right down to the source code.

    What are the Cobia download options?
    As a software option, Cobia is ready to use with download options that turn off-the-shelf hardware into a network and security appliance in one simple installation step.

    If you are looking for even more convenience, Cobia is offered preinstalled on a hardware appliance. Simply unpack the Cobia appliance, apply the IP address settings for your network and start using Cobia's intuitive web-based console. Unlike other hardware appliance products, Cobia still remains open. You have full access to Cobia, with the ability to customize by adding additional Cobia modules, modifying the configuration or installing your own Linux-based software.

    You can also download a Cobia VMware certified appliance and run on one or more Windows or Linux computers.
